PF12 GYY is a 2012 Chrysler Delta in White with a 1,368cc petrol engine. This vehicle has been through 15 MOT tests with a personal pass rate of 73.3%.
Across all 2012 Chrysler Delta models, the average MOT pass rate is 72.7% with a typical mileage of 64,978 miles. This particular vehicle has performed better than the average for its year.
The most common reason a Chrysler Delta fails its MOT is coil spring broken, accounting for 220 recorded failures. If you're considering buying PF12 GYY, it's worth having these areas checked by a mechanic before committing.
The Chrysler Delta typically stays on UK roads for around 15 years. At 14 years old, this Chrysler Delta is approaching the upper end of the typical lifespan for this model.
